Job Description

Job Title:
Mechanical Project Engineer Job Description We are seeking an Mechanical Project engineer for a heavy industrial mechanical contractor specializing in the installation, service, and maintenance of power and process systems in the manufacturing and power generation market. This role will be based in Winchester, VA providing flexibility to manage multiple projects under the supervision of the Operations Manager. The primary focus will be to ensure projects are delivered safely, on-budget, on schedule, and in compliance with company standards and customer satisfaction. Responsibilities Coordinate daily with the Winchester,VA Project Manager to support current and upcoming projects. Coordinate weekly with the Operations Manager to support field projects. Assist with project buy-out for supplied materials, ensuring compliance with client specifications and industry standards. Expedite material deliveries from subcontractors and suppliers according to the project schedule and coordinate with the project team. Define and adhere to project specifications, seek clarification through the RFI process, and ensure drawings are up-to-date. Manage specific project budgets within the company cost control system. Accumulate necessary data for monthly owner and subcontractor applications for payment. Assist with pre-construction and progress meetings with clients and subcontractors. Assist with estimating new opportunities, including labor production, material take-offs, quotes, and subcontractor pricing. Maintain and complete records of submittals, approvals, and resubmittals. Essential Skills B.S. in Mechanical Engineering. 6 months to less than a year with internship evolving Mechanical experience 1 year of previous construction experience, preferably as a Mechanical Contractor or Prime Contractor in an industrial environment. Ability to read schematics and construction drawings. Thorough understanding of plans and specifications, including layout drawings, process & flow diagrams, and piping isometric drawings. Experience in scheduling and estimating is a plus. Self-starter with the ability to work independently and as part of a team. Effective written and verbal communication skills and organizational skills. Additional Skills & Qualifications Field experience in construction management, chemical engineering, and process engineering. Experience with change orders and engineering processes. Work Environment This position requires a 50% split between office work and fieldwork. Job Type & Location This is a Contract to Hire position based out of Winchester, VA.
